The Key Factors That Determine the Market's Total Valuation
Several interconnected factors combine to determine the overall size and valuation of the Industrial Ethernet market. The primary driver is the global pace of industrial automation and digital transformation. As more factories are built (greenfield) or upgraded (brownfield), the demand for network infrastructure grows proportionally. A second major factor is the inherent price premium of industrial-grade components compared to their commercial-grade counterparts. The need for hardware that can withstand extreme temperatures, vibration, and moisture requires more robust engineering and materials, which commands a higher price and thus inflates the market's total dollar value. The ongoing replacement cycle of legacy fieldbus systems is another significant contributor, as every fieldbus network that is modernized represents new revenue for the Industrial Ethernet market. Furthermore, the increasing complexity of automation systems, which require more connected nodes per machine and more sophisticated managed switches for traffic control, increases the average value of each installation. Finally, raw material costs for components like copper and silicon, as well as global economic conditions and corporate capital expenditure budgets, also play a role in influencing the market's year-over-year valuation.
A Regional Breakdown of Contributions to the Global Market Size
The global Industrial Ethernet market size is a composite of distinct regional markets, each with its own scale, maturity, and growth dynamics. Historically, Europe has been the largest and most mature market, a status driven by its strong industrial base, particularly in Germany, which is home to many leading automation vendors and was an early pioneer of the Industry 4.0 concept. The region has a high density of advanced manufacturing, especially in the automotive and machine-building sectors. North America follows as another major contributor to the global market size, with strong adoption across a wide range of industries and a significant number of brownfield upgrade projects. However, the most dynamic story is the rapid ascent of the Asia-Pacific (APAC) region. Fueled by massive industrialization and infrastructure investment in countries like China, India, South Korea, and Southeast Asian nations, APAC is the fastest-growing market. The sheer volume of new factory construction in this region means it is on a clear trajectory to overtake Europe and become the largest single regional market for Industrial Ethernet in the near future, representing the most significant opportunity for vendors.
Forecasting the Future Market Size and Unlocking Growth Potential
Looking ahead, all credible market analyses project continued, strong double-digit growth for the Industrial Ethernet market size. This optimistic forecast is anchored in several powerful, long-term trends that show no signs of abating. The global push for greater manufacturing efficiency, sustainability, and supply chain resilience will continue to drive investment in automation and the data connectivity that underpins it. The emergence and adoption of new, complementary technologies will further expand the market. For example, Time-Sensitive Networking (TSN) will drive a new upgrade cycle as companies seek greater interoperability, while Single-Pair Ethernet (SPE) will open up a massive new market segment by extending Ethernet to the millions of field-level sensors and actuators. As the Industrial Internet of Things (IIoT) moves from concept to widespread implementation, the number of connected devices on the factory floor is set to explode, with each new device requiring a network port. This exponential growth in connected nodes, combined with the increasing need for high-bandwidth data for AI and analytics, ensures that the demand for Industrial Ethernet will continue to climb, solidifying its position as a cornerstone of the future of industry.
